Definition
Messy, chaotic, or disorderly.
writtendescriptions
How it's used
Unlike the everyday word 亂, which is used freely in speech to describe anything from a messy desk to a chaotic schedule, 紊 is a bound morpheme that almost exclusively appears in formal or technical compounds. It carries a sense of systematic disorder or structural confusion rather than just physical clutter. You will rarely hear it outside of specific terms like 紊亂 or 紊流.

Common mistake
Do not use 紊 as a standalone adjective in spoken Cantonese. While it means messy, it is not a functional word on its own and will sound unnatural or archaic to native speakers.
